stereotype

/ˈstɛrɪəˌtiːp, -ˌtaɪp/

Definitions

1. noun

a fixed, over-simplified image or idea of a person, group, or thing, often based on incomplete or inaccurate information

“The media perpetuated a stereotype of the city being dangerous, but it’s not entirely true.”
